Common Clad Window Problems in Seattle Homes
In Seattle, homeowners face unique challenges when it comes to clad windows. From moisture intrusion to fading finishes, being aware of these issues is crucial. Common problems include:
- Moisture Buildup: High humidity levels can lead to condensation between the glass panes, indicating potential seal failure.
- Warping or Cracking: Older homes may experience frame distortions due to improper installation or material aging.
- Fading and Discoloration: Sun exposure can cause the exterior cladding to lose its vibrancy, resulting in an undesirable appearance.
- Deteriorating Caulk: Frames may show signs of wear around seals and joints, leading to drafts and energy inefficiency.
- Hardware Issues: Faulty or rusted window locks and hinges can compromise the security and functionality of your windows.
Recognizing these signs early on can help maintain the integrity and value of your windows, especially considering Seattle's diverse housing stock, which includes older homes built before the implementation of modern building codes.
When to Consider Clad Window Replacement in Seattle
Assessing the necessity for clad window replacement involves several factors. Look for warning signs like increased energy bills, noticeable drafts, or persistent condensation. If your windows are beyond repair, it’s time to consider replacement. DIY repairs may be tempting, but fragile or improperly fitted windows benefit from professional attention to ensure compliance with Seattle building codes.
Permits may be required for strip-out or replacement projects, depending on your local regulations, so checking with local building departments can provide clarity and prevent costly delays.
What to Expect: The Clad Window Replacement Process
Embarking on a clad window replacement project involves several steps. Initially, you’ll need to schedule a consultation with a contractor to evaluate your current windows and discuss your options. Once you choose the type of clad windows that suit your needs, the process typically involves:
- Measuring: Accurate measurements ensure a snug fit for your new windows.
- Permitting: Securing the necessary permits from local authorities to proceed with the project.
- Removal: Careful removal of the old windows to avoid damage to surrounding structures.
- Installation: Fitting the new windows securely and installing any additional necessary framing.
- Final Inspections: Confirming that installations meet local compliance and inspection standards.
Throughout the process, expect to maintain communication with your contractor regarding project status and any adjustments that may arise.
Clad Window Cost Factors in Seattle
The cost of installing or replacing clad windows can vary based on multiple factors. Key considerations influencing pricing include:
- Materials: The quality and type of cladding material, such as vinyl, fiberglass, or aluminum, can significantly affect costs.
- Labor Costs: Professional installation requires skilled labor, and rates can fluctuate depending on experience and demand in Seattle.
- Project Complexity: Unforeseen structural issues during installation can influence the total scope and cost of work.
- Code Compliance: Ensuring your new windows meet city and local building codes may involve additional modifications and expense.
- Permitting Fees: Local permits might incur charges that contribute to the overall budget.
Understanding these cost factors will help you create a realistic budget for your clad window project.
Choosing the Right Approach for Your Clad Window Project
Selecting the right materials and approach for your clad window installation can significantly impact both aesthetics and functionality. Considerations include:
- Energy Efficiency: Windows with better insulation properties can lower heating and cooling costs in varied seasonal climates across Seattle.
- Maintenance Requirements: Some cladding materials demand more upkeep than others; analyze what suits your lifestyle best.
- Style Compatibility: Ensure that your window style complements the design elements of your home, particularly in regions with historical significance.
- Long-term Value: Investing in high-quality windows can yield dividends in energy savings, resale value, and overall home enjoyment.
By weighing these aspects, you’ll be better positioned to make informed choices that align with your needs and budget.
